  • Purpose: Extensive lumbosacral defects after removal of spinal tumors have a high risk of wound healing problems. Therefore it is an effective reconstructive strategy to provide preemptive soft tissue coverage at the time of initial spinal surgery, especially when there is an instrument exposure. For soft tissue reconstruction of a lumbosacral defect, a variation of the gluteal flap is the first-line choice. However, the musculocutaneous flap or muscle flap that is conventionally used, has many disadvantages. It damages gluteus muscle and causes functional disturbance in ambulation, has a short pedicle which limits areas of coverage, and can damage perforators, limiting further surgery that is usually necessary in spinal tumor patients. In this article, we present the superior gluteal artery perforator turn-over flap that reconstructs complex lumbosacral defects successfully, especially one that has instrument exposure, without damaging the ambulatory function of the patient. Methods: A 67 year old man presented with sacral sarcoma. Sacralectomy with L5 corpectomy was performed and resulted in a $15{\times}8\;cm$ sized complex soft tissue defect in the lumbosacral area. There was no defect in the skin. Sacral stabilization with alloplastic fibular bone graft and reconstruction plate was done and the instruments were exposed through the wound. A $18{\times}8\;cm$ sized superior gluteal artery perforator flap was designed based on the superior gluteal artery perforator and deepithelized. It was turned over 180 degrees into the lumbosacral dead space. Soft tissue from both sides of the wound was approximated over the flap and this provided in double padding over the instrument. Results: No complications such as hematoma, flap necrosis, or infection occurred. Until three months after the resection, functional disturbances in walking were not observed. The postoperative magnetic resonance imaging scan shows the flap volume was well maintained over the instrument. Conclusion: This superior gluteal artery perforator turn-over flap, a modification of the conventional superior gluteal artery perforator flap, is a simple method that enabled the successful reconstruction of a lumbosacral defect with instrument exposure without affecting ambulatory function.

  • Background The combination of polycaprolactone and hyaluronic acid creates an ideal environment for wound healing. Hyaluronic acid maintains a moist wound environment and accelerates the in-growth of granulation tissue. Polycaprolactone has excellent mechanical strength, limits inflammation and is biocompatible. This study evaluates the safety and efficacy of bio-conjugated polycaprolactone membranes (BPM) as a wound dressing. Methods 16 New Zealand white rabbits were sedated and local anaesthesia was administered. Two $3.0{\times}3.0cm$ full-thickness wounds were created on the dorsum of each rabbit, between the lowest rib and the pelvic bone. The wounds were dressed with either BPM (n=12) or Mepitel (n=12) (control), a polyamide-silicon wound dressing. These were evaluated macroscopically on the 7th, 14th, 21st, and 28th postoperative days for granulation, re-epithelialization, infection, and wound size, and histologically for epidermal and dermal regeneration. Results Both groups showed a comparable extent of granulation and re-epithelialization. No signs of infection were observed. There was no significant difference (P>0.05) in wound size between the two groups. BPM (n=6): $8.33cm^2$, $4.90cm^2$, $3.12cm^2$, $1.84cm^2$; Mepitel (n=6): $10.29cm^2$, $5.53cm^2$, $3.63cm^2$, $2.02cm^2$; at the 7th, 14th, 21st, and 28th postoperative days. The extents of epidermal and dermal regeneration were comparable between the two groups. Conclusions BPM is comparable to Mepitel as a safe and efficacious wound dressing.

  • In the traditional Chinese medicine, Drynariae Rhizoma (DR) has been reported as a good enhancer for bone healing. DR, a plant widely used in the traditional medicinal systems of Korea, has been reported to possess antiviral, antibacterial and anti-inflammatory activities. Modulation of immune response to alleviate disease has been of interest for a long time. Plant extracts have been widely investigated for possible immunomodulatory properties. Thus, I have evaluated the anticellular and immunomodulatory properties of ethanolic extract of DR. DR extract inhibited proliferation of mitogen (phytohaemagglutinin; PHA) and antigen (purified protein derivative; PPD)-stimulated human peripheral blood mononuclear cells (PBMCs). In addition, DR inhibited growth of several cell lines of mouse and human origin. It also inhibited production of nitric oxide (NO), interleukin-2 (IL-2) and tumor necrosis $factor-{\alpha}\;(TNF-{\alpha})$. Intracytoplasmic $interferon-{\gamma}\;(IFN-{\gamma})$ and expression of cell surface markers, CD16 and HLA-DR, on human PBMC, were not affected on treatment with DR but CD25 expression was down regulated. This study demonstrates the antiproliferative and immunosuppressive potential of ethanolic extract of DR in vitro.

  • Purpose: Congenital insensitivity to pain with anhidrosis(CIPA) is a rare form of autosomal recessive peripheral sensory neuropathy. Patients with CIPA show loss of pain sensation, which leads to corneal ulcers and opacities, self-mutilation of the tongue and fingertips, as well as fractures with subsequent joint deformities and chronic osteomyelitis. The purpose of this report is to highlight the fact that pressure sores also are a potential complication of CIPA. Methods: This case report describes a patient presenting with pressure sores resulting from CIPA. A 5-year-old boy was referred to our department for the treatment of a $5{\times}5cm$ sacral pressure sore as a result of a hip spica cast applied for the treatment of a left hip joint dislocation. He had a history suggesting CIPA such as multiple bony fractures, mental retardation, recurrent hyperpyrexia, anhidrosis, and clubbing fingers due to oral mutilation. A microscopic examination of the sural nerve showed mainly large myelinated fibers, a few small myelinated fibers and an almost complete loss of unmyelinated fibers. After wound preparation for two weeks, the exposed bone was covered with two local advancement flaps. Results: Two weeks later, complete wound healing was achieved. A 16-month follow-up showed no recurrence. However, the patient presented with a new pressure sore on the left knee due to orthosis for the treatment of the left hip joint dislocation. Conclusion: The early diagnosis of CIPA and special care of pressure sores are important for preventing and treating pressure sores resulting from CIPA.

  • The radial forearm free flap (RFFF) has become a workhorse flap as a means of reconstructing surgical defects in the head and neck region. We have transferred 12 RFFFs with fasciocutaneous type on oral cavity defects in 12 patients after cancer resection and submucous fibrotic lesion ablation from 2005 to 2007 at Department of oral and maxillofacial surgery, Pusan National University Hospital. We reviewed retrospectively patients' charts and followed up the patients. Clinical analysis on the cases with RFFFs focusing on flap morbidity, indications and available vessels was done. The results of study are follows: 1. RFFF could be applied for all kind of defects after resection of tongue, floor of mouth, buccal mucosa, denuded bone of palate, maxilla, and mandible. 2. All free flaps could be used for primary reconstruction. The survival rate of 12 RFFFs was 92%. Partial marginal loss of the flaps was shown as 3 cases among 12 cases. Large size-vessels like superior thyroid artery, facial artery, internal jugular vein were favorable for microvascular anastomosis. 3. Parenteral nutrition instead of nasal L-tube also can be favorable for postoperative a week for better healing of the flap if the patients couldn't be tolerable with nasal tubing. 4. Donor sites with thigh skin graft were repaired with wrist band for 2 weeks. The complications included scarring, abnormal sensation on hand, and reduced grip strength in few patients, but those didn't induce major side effects. 5. Most RFFFs were well healed even if mortality rate of cancer patients was shown as 50% (5/10 persons). The mortality of patients was not correlated with morbidity of the flaps. We could identify the usefulness of RFFF for restoration of oral function, esthetics if the flap design, tissue transfer indications, and well controlled operation are proceeded.

  • Osteopetrosis is characterized by impaired osteoclast function and increased bone density. Infantile osteopetrosis is a severe form of the disease and has characteristics such as diffusely sclerotic skeleton, pancytopenia, cranial nerve entrapment, infection susceptibility, and abnormal craniofacial appearance. Patients with infantile osteopetrosis often experience developmental delay, and may have a short life span. A 14-month-old girl with osteopetrosis presented to the department of pediatric dentistry. Incipient caries on deciduous incisors were observed. The patient revisited 4 years of age. Besides medical problems, oral complications such as growth retardation, narrow upper arch, crowding, dental caries, and abnormal tooth development were observed. After consultation with her pediatrician, dental treatments were performed on the deciduous molars under sedation after a prophylactic antibiotic injection. At a periodic follow-up, multiple deciduous teeth were treated and extracted, and oralrehabilitation with a removable partial denture was initiated. Patient with osteopetrosis are highly susceptible to infection because of their compromised immune system and problems associated with wound healing that lead to osteomyelitis or sepsis development. Active participation in dental care for sugar intake management and proper oral hygiene are obligatory.

  • Objectives: The purpose of this study was to investigate the demographic and clinical characteristics of patients with medication-related osteonecrosis of the jaw (MRONJ) and to elucidate factors affecting recurrence in surgical treatment. Materials and Methods: A total of 51 patients who were diagnosed with MRONJ were analyzed according to demographic and clinical features and treatment results through a retrospective chart review from 2013 to 2017 in the Department of Oral and Maxillofacial Surgery, Korea University Anam Hospital, Seoul in Korea. Results: Alendronate composed the majority of medication doses (55.6%), followed by ibandronate (20.0%), risedronate (15.6%), and zoledronate (6.7%). Forty patients (88.9%) were given oral medication, and five patients (11.1%) were intravenously treated, and the mean duration of medication use was $61.1{\pm}42.9$ months. A total of 10 patients (22.2%) had a drug holiday before MRONJ-induced dental treatment lasting an average of $6.8{\pm}7.0$ months. MRONJ occurred 2.7 times more in the mandible, with 41 cases (73.2%) occurring in the mandible and 15 cases (26.8%) occurring in the maxilla, and the prevalence of affected posterior parts (premolar-molar) was six times greater than that of the anterior parts (incisor-canine) (48 cases vs 8 cases, 85.7% vs 14.3%). The most common dental cause of MRONJ was tooth extraction (69.6%). Regarding recurrence, there was no statistical difference in recurrence rate according to either site or stage. However, recurrence occurred in 4 out of 34 cases (11.8%) in the primary closure group and 9 out of 20 cases (45.0%) in the secondary healing group, and there was a statistical difference with respect to closure technique. Conclusion: The identified risk factors in patients taking bone resorption inhibitors can aid dental clinicians in ensuring prevention and proper treatment of MRONJ.

  • Root fracture of primary teeth is relatively uncommon because the more pliable alveolar bone allows displacement of the tooth. Root fracture of primary teeth is occupied $2{\sim}7%$ in trauma pattern of primary teeth. A horizontal root fracture is classified based on the location of the fracture in relation to the root tip : the apical third, middle third, or cervical third of the root. The prognosis worsens the further cervically the fracture has occurrer. Root fracture of primary teeth should be treated by splinting the incisor to the adjacent normal teeth with a resin-wire splint for $8{\sim}12$ weeks. However, if a portion of the root is abscessed or extremely mobile, it can be extracted, and the remaining root fragment will resorb normally. For coronal third fracture in primary teeth, the coronal third is extracted, leaving the apical portion of the root to resorb normally. These root fracture cases of primary teeth were treated by resin-wire splinting despite extremely mobile coronal fragment. Even though they seems like healing well, They need to be monitored regularly until their successors erupt.

  • Narrow zone of attached gingiva and shallow vestibule around the implants might contribute to difficulty of cleasing, periimplant mucositis caused by incomplete cleansing and further peri-implantitis. The aim of this case report is to present modification of soft tissue biotype around the implants by free gingival grafts according to timing of surgical intervention and shape of free gingiva. A 44 year-old male patient had a missing area on lower right second molar area with 1 to 2 mm of narrow attached gingiva zone and wanted to be treated by implant placement. In radiographic analysis, there was enough alveolar bone to install an implant, free gingiva from hard palate was grafted following implant placement using double layer flap. The width of attached gingival was increased to 4 to 5mm and well maintained during 5 months of follow up. A 69 year-old female patient also had a missing area on lower right first and second molar area with 1 to 2 mm narrow attached gingiva. Since she had systematically angina pectoris and dental phobia, minimal invasive free gingival graft after implants placement was planned. After 2 months of implant surgery, free gingival graft surgery was performed with healing abutments connection. The grafted gingiva was composed of two strip shaped free gingiva, and they were immobilized by periodontal pack. The width of attached gingival was increased to 4 to 5mm and well maintained during 10 months of follow up. With prosthesis delivery, the patients recovered ideal periodontal environment around implants and masticatory function. In conclusion, periodontal health and masticatory function could be achieved through implant placement and free gingival graft.
